Garik Gutman is a scholar working on Global and Planetary Change, Ecology and Atmospheric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Garik Gutman has authored 51 papers receiving a total of 4.1k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 33 papers in Global and Planetary Change, 28 papers in Ecology and 21 papers in Atmospheric Science. Recurrent topics in Garik Gutman’s work include Remote Sensing in Agriculture (28 papers), Atmospheric and Environmental Gas Dynamics (13 papers) and Climate variability and models (12 papers). Garik Gutman is often cited by papers focused on Remote Sensing in Agriculture (28 papers), Atmospheric and Environmental Gas Dynamics (13 papers) and Climate variability and models (12 papers). Garik Gutman collaborates with scholars based in United States, Israel and Russia. Garik Gutman's co-authors include Alexander Ignatov, Ivan Csiszar, Mutlu Özdoğan, Daniel Rosenfeld, Peter Romanov, Arnon Karnieli, Natalya Panov, Marc L. Imhoff, Nurit Agam and Martha C. Anderson and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Geophysical Research Atmospheres, Remote Sensing of Environment and Journal of Climate.
